2-26-14 roundabouts-public hearing

MADISON, Wis. (AP) — The Wisconsin Department of Transportation is speaking out against a bill that would give communities power over whether new roundabouts are built on state and county roads. The department and other opponents spoke out against the measure at a public hearing today before the state Assembly's Transportation Committee. They say the bill would create snags for already lengthy road projects.
